Two distinct improvements in one slice:
1. History-image compression (Variant C — opt-in, default OFF).
New src/core/history.ts module:
- findClosedPrefixBoundary(): walks tool_use_id openSet, returns largest
fully-closed prefix index. Mid-flight tool_use blocks bail the collapse.
- blocksToText(): linearises content blocks for the history image. Drops
thinking blocks (per Opus 4.7+ docs: only most-recent must be bit-perfect),
renders tool_use args + tool_result inner text, emits [image] placeholder
for nested images.
- collapseHistory(): orchestrates. Applies isCompressionProfitable() gate.
Returns a synthesized {role:'user', content:[text,image,text]} prepended
message + the elided turns dropped from messages[].
New TransformOptions: compressHistory (default false), historyKeepTail (4),
historyMinPrefix (10). Wired through src/node.ts + src/worker.ts as
COMPRESS_HISTORY / HISTORY_KEEP_TAIL / HISTORY_MIN_PREFIX env vars.
Cache_control: history-image carries NO cache_control on this first cut.
Static slab keeps its 1 breakpoint. Conservative — telemetry will reveal
whether the cache-miss rate on history images warrants the round-3
rebalance in a follow-up slice.
29 new tests in tests/history.test.ts: closed-prefix detection (parallel
tool calls, mid-flight, openSet straddling), block linearisation, full
collapse flow, isCompressionProfitable gate firing on small histories.
2. Per-session savings: honest formula (fixes task #63).
Previous src/sessions.ts computed saved = orig_chars - image_bytes — a
nonsense comparison of chars to PNG bytes, then clamped via Math.max(0,...).
Result: charsSaved/tokensSavedEst was 0 for every session including ones
with hundreds of MB of compressed traffic.
New formula mirrors src/dashboard.ts:
textTokens = orig_chars / 4
imageTokens = image_count × 2500
tokensSaved = textTokens − imageTokens (CAN be negative)
Negatives are NOT clamped — they surface the cost-bleed on small-block
compressions that the per-block break-even check is supposed to prevent.
2 new tests: positive-net case, all-negative case (must report negative).
229/229 tests passing. Bundle ~500 KB gzipped.
